#444f83 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#444f83 is composed of 26.7% red, 31%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.1% cyan, 39.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 229.5 degrees, a saturation of 31.7% and a lightness of 39%. #444f83 color hex could be obtained by blending #889eff with #000007.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

● #444f83 color description : Dark moderate blue.
#444f83 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#444f83 has RGB values of R:68, G:79, B:131 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0.4,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 4476803.
